How long does it take to make a rainbow balloon arch?

By far, the most time-consuming part of making a balloon arch is blowing up 80+ balloons and tying them together. You can make a small balloon arch by yourself in 2-3 hours. If you have help blowing up balloons and tying them together, you could make it much faster.

The time it takes to make a rainbow balloon arch can vary depending on several factors, such as the size and complexity of the arch, the number of balloons used, and the experience level of the person creating it.

For a standard-sized rainbow balloon arch with around 150 to 200 balloons, it typically takes anywhere from 1.5 to 3 hours to complete. This includes the time for inflating the balloons, arranging them in the desired color pattern, and attaching them to the arch frame or structure.

The inflation method also affects the time required. Using a helium tank to inflate the balloons can significantly speed up the process, as it allows multiple balloons to be filled simultaneously. On the other hand, manually inflating the balloons with a hand pump or an electric balloon inflator may take more time.

For those new to balloon arch construction, it might take a little longer as they familiarize themselves with the process and learn how to shape and arrange the balloons effectively.

Will a balloon arch last a day?

A standard balloon arch made with properly inflated latex balloons will last anywhere from 12 hours to 2 days without any significant issues. The lower number represents an arch closer to a doorway where outside heat and humidity are being introduced regularly.

The longevity of a balloon arch primarily depends on several factors, including the type of balloons used, environmental conditions, and the quality of construction. In general, a well-made balloon arch can last for several hours to a day, but it may start to deflate and lose its shape over time.

Latex balloons, which are commonly used for balloon arches, have a limited lifespan due to their permeability. They gradually lose helium or air, causing them to shrink and become less buoyant. Helium-filled latex balloons typically have a shorter lifespan and may last for several hours, while air-filled latex balloons can last longer, often up to a day or more.

Temperature and weather conditions also play a role in the longevity of a balloon arch. Extreme heat or direct sunlight can cause the balloons to expand and burst, shortening their lifespan. On the other hand, cold temperatures can cause the balloons to shrink and lose helium faster.

To maximize the lifespan of your balloon arch, it’s essential to use high-quality balloons, ensure a tight seal when inflating them, and avoid placing the arch in extreme weather conditions. Additionally, consider using balloon sealer or a product called “Hi-Float” that extends the floating time of helium-filled balloons.

If you need the balloon arch to last for an extended period, such as for a multi-day event, you may need to replenish or re-inflate the balloons periodically to maintain their appearance and buoyancy.

How many balloons fill an arch?

To calculate the number of balloons needed for a clustered arch or garland, you divide the diameter of the balloon into the length of the arch and multiple by 4.8. So, if you are using 11 inch balloons for a 10 foot arch, you’d need 10 x 6 balloons = 60 balloons.

The number of balloons needed to fill an arch depends on several factors, including the size and style of the arch, the desired density of balloons, and the length of the arch structure. Generally, a balloon arch can be made with as few as 50 balloons for a small, simple design, or it can require hundreds of balloons for larger and more elaborate creations.

For a basic half-circle balloon arch, you might need around 50 to 100 balloons, depending on the size of the arch and the desired balloon density. If you want a fuller and more visually striking arch, you may require 150 to 200 balloons or more. For larger and more complex designs, such as spiral arches or multiple-tiered arches, the number of balloons can easily exceed 300 to 500 or even more.

It’s important to consider the type of balloons used as well. Helium-filled balloons tend to create a more airy and spaced-out appearance, while air-filled balloons provide a denser and fuller look. The color and size of the balloons also impact the overall effect of the arch.

To determine the exact number of balloons needed, you can use a balloon arch calculator or consult with a professional balloon decorator who can help estimate the quantity based on your specific design preferences.

What materials do I need to make a rainbow balloon arch?

To create a stunning rainbow balloon arch, you’ll need the following materials:

Balloons in Various Colors: Gather balloons in the colors of the rainbow – red, orange, yellow, green, blue, and purple. You can choose latex balloons or foil balloons for a more durable and glossy finish.

Balloon Pump or Helium Tank: A balloon pump will make inflating the balloons much easier and faster. Alternatively, you can use a helium tank if you want the balloons to float.

Arch Frame or Structure: Select an arch frame that suits your desired arch shape and size. There are different options available, such as PVC pipe arches, balloon column bases, or DIY frames made with flexible rods or wires.

Balloon Tape or String: Use balloon tape or string to attach the balloons to the arch frame. Balloon tape is a time-saving option that has pre-attached adhesive strips to hold the balloons in place.

Scissors: Have a pair of scissors on hand to cut the balloon tape or string to the desired length.

Optional: Balloon Weights or Sandbags: If you’re using helium-filled balloons, consider using balloon weights or sandbags to keep the arch in place and prevent it from floating away.

Optional: Additional Decorations: For added flair, you may choose to include additional decorations, such as balloon garlands, tassels, ribbons, or LED lights.

With these materials ready, you’re all set to embark on the colorful journey of creating a dazzling Rainbow Balloon Arch that will add a touch of magic and excitement to any event or celebration.

What’s the best way to arrange the colors for a vibrant rainbow effect?

Arranging the colors in a vibrant rainbow effect is essential to create a visually striking Rainbow Balloon Arch. There are several popular ways to achieve this effect:

Classic Rainbow: Arrange the colors in the traditional order of the rainbow – red, orange, yellow, green, blue, and purple. This classic arrangement creates a timeless and recognizable rainbow pattern.

Ombre Rainbow: Create an ombre effect by gradually transitioning the colors from one end of the arch to the other. Start with one color (e.g., red or purple) and gradually blend it into the next color (e.g., orange or blue) as you move along the arch.

Pastel Rainbow: Use pastel shades of the rainbow colors to create a softer and more delicate rainbow effect. This is a beautiful option for events with a gentle and dreamy theme.

Random Order: For a playful and whimsical look, arrange the colors in a random order. This approach allows you to mix and match the colors freely, creating a unique and eye-catching design.

Spiral Rainbow: If you have a spiral arch frame, you can create a spiral rainbow effect by spiraling the colors around the arch from one end to the other. This pattern adds a dynamic and captivating element to the arch.

Double Rainbow: For a truly dazzling display, consider using two sets of rainbow colors side by side, creating a double rainbow effect. This creates a stunning and full look that is sure to wow your guests.

When arranging the colors, ensure that the transition between each color is smooth and seamless. You can create a gradual blending effect by overlapping the balloons slightly or by alternating colors in a checkerboard pattern.

How do I inflate and tie the balloons for the arch?

Inflating and tying the balloons for a balloon arch is a crucial step in creating a visually appealing and sturdy arch.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you inflate and tie the balloons effectively:

Inflating the Balloons:

Choose the Inflation Method: Decide whether you’ll be using a balloon pump or a helium tank to inflate the balloons. A balloon pump is ideal for air-filled arches, while a helium tank is necessary for helium-filled arches.

Prep the Balloons: Before inflating, stretch each balloon gently by rolling it between your hands. This helps the latex or foil material to expand more easily and prevents premature popping.

Inflate the Balloons: Hold the neck of the balloon securely and insert the pump nozzle or helium tank nozzle into the opening. Inflate the balloon to the desired size, ensuring that all balloons are uniformly inflated for a neat appearance.

Tying the Balloons:

Pinch and Twist Method: To tie air-filled balloons, pinch the neck of the balloon near the opening and twist it several times to create a knot. Hold the twisted portion with one hand while you loop the neck through the twisted part to secure the knot.

Finger Loop Method (Helium-Filled Balloons): For helium-filled balloons, you can use the finger loop method. Loop the neck of the balloon around your finger, allowing the helium to escape slightly. Then, pinch the neck and twist it tightly to create a secure knot.

Use Clips or Discs (Optional): If you find tying balloons individually time-consuming, you can use plastic clips or tying discs designed specifically for balloon arches. These devices can speed up the tying process and help ensure consistent balloon sizes.
